-Casey On Wed, 14 Apr 2004 09:00:26 -0400 Jim Fulton <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> Jim Fulton wrote: > > > > Zope 2 has a package named "Zope". Zope 3 has a package named > > "zope". Starting with Zope 2.8, parts of Zope 3 will be included in > > Zope 2. As things stand, this will require having both "Zope" and > > "zope" packages. Python can handle this fine, however, it will > > require putting the packages in separate directories (for Windows). > > A typical Zope installation will probably add at least two > > directories to the Python path, for: > > > > - The Zope software > > > > - Instance (site) specific packages > > > > So adding two directories, rather than one for the Zope software > > isn't a big deal. > > > > Of course, having two packages with names differing only in case is > > a bit ugly. > > > > Do we want to consider renaming one or both of these packages > > to avoid the conflict? > > I should have been clearer. > > The first question is: > > Is it a problem to have two packages with names differing only in > case? > > I haven't gotten as many responses on this as I expected.
